Property Details

A Home On The Harbor is located in the sunny banana belt of the Pacific Northwest. This weather phenomenon means that Freeland gets less rainfall than the mainland (Seattle area) and makes your island stay even more of a treasured getaway.

Just steps to the pebble strewn tidal beach.

Our home features a very easy path, that is shared with only one other home, to a privately-owned beach. This pebble strewn beach is tidal and when the tide is out, it opens up a wide, deep sandy area that is super for sand castles and watching tiny crabs. The beach is often calm and is an easy place to launch your kayaks or paddle boards. You can also use the public boat launch at nearby Freeland Park to launch and anchor your larger boats. Holmes Harbor has excellent boating, crabbing and fishing. Licenses and supplies can be obtained at Ace Hardware—only a 3 minute drive from the house.

Explore, walk, and play in the Holmes Harbor area.

Just a short stroll down the beach and you can enjoy nearby Freeland Park, with a great playground that is popular with all our young guests and a dock that gives you an opportunity to chat with boaters as they launch their boats or to throw a fishing rod over. If you continue on your walk you will go over the hill housing Freeland Hall, a picturesque hall that hosts many weddings, and you’ll find yourself looking down on Nichols Brothers boat manufacturing. It is always exciting to peak into their yard and see what large vessels are in the midst of repair. Make sure and look closely on the nearby trail through the wetlands to see the red-winged blackbirds. On the top of the knoll you’ll see a fine dining favorite—Gordon’s on Blueberry Hill.

Shops, dining, groceries, and coffee– all are car-optional.

Shopping and amenities are a 3 minute drive or a short walk if you like. Payless Grocery store features all the expected brands of a supermarket plus a fish counter, large beer, wine and spirits selection, a natural and organic food aisle with lots of allergy friendly and gluten free brands, organic produce, and organic or pastured meats. The gourmet and the selective eater will all find what they need right there. In the same shopping center, Rite-Aid and Ace Hardware also have any supply you might desire including fishing licenses. More local shops nearby include antique shops, fine gift stores, and thrift stores. Freeland has many delicious dining options including Whidbey Coffee, popular Rocket Taco, China City, Freeland Freeze for local ice cream and, 15 minutes away, is the Town of Langley with even more dining and shopping options.

Everyone loves carefree, sunny summer days on Whidbey.

Summer on Whidbey is amazing and when the seasons are right you can pick apples from the unsprayed trees, rhubarb and herbs from the organic herb bed, and wild blackberries for fresh pie. Local farmers’ markets feature a myriad of fresh berries and veggies. Often local farmers sell fresh eggs in stands on the road. Many events take place on the island in the summer. The 3rd of July is a major event on our harbor with a spectacular fireworks display that you can watch from the home and it includes a festival at Freeland park complete with food trucks and live music. Events such as the musical talent of DjangoFest, Island Shakespeare Festival, Whidbey Island Music Festival, the Whidbey Island Fair, and racing fun of Tour De Whidbey are always favorites as are nearby golfing, distilleries, breweries and wineries.

Blustery beach strolls and steamy coffee shops on Whidbey in the winter.

Winters on Whidbey can be just as special. Take advantage of breaks in blustery weather for beach strolls and even boating and crabbing. Fresh crab for Christmas is a worthwhile adventure (or buy one at Payless Grocery). During winter our calm harbor can even have nice breaks for easy kayaking. When the wind and rain picks up enjoy a steamy coffee shop, local wine tasting or Whidbey Pies in Greenbank.
